The Los Angeles Angels and New York Yankees square off in a highly anticipated American League matchup at Yankee Stadium. Both teams enter the game looking to bounce back after being swept in their previous series, making this a crucial contest for momentum heading into the summer stretch.

Game Details

  • Date: Monday, June 16, 2025
  • Time: 7:05 PM ET
  • Venue: Yankee Stadium, Bronx, NY
  • TV Broadcast: YES Network, Bally Sports West

New York Yankees Outlook

The Yankees (42-28) remain atop the AL East, but their lead over the Tampa Bay Rays has shrunk to 3.5 games following a tough series loss to the Boston Red Sox. Despite recent struggles, Aaron Judge continues to dominate, leading MLB with 26 home runs and 60 RBIs, while batting .384. Paul Goldschmidt has also been a key contributor, hitting .309 with seven home runs and 23 walks.

New York will send Clarke Schmidt (3-3, 3.60 ERA) to the mound. Schmidt is coming off a six-inning shutout performance against Kansas City, where he allowed just two hits. His ability to control the strike zone will be crucial against the Angels’ power hitters.

Los Angeles Angels Outlook

The Angels (33-37) enter the Bronx after being swept by the Baltimore Orioles, dropping them 7.5 games behind the Houston Astros in the AL West. Taylor Ward has been their most consistent hitter, ranking seventh in MLB with 18 home runs and 15th in RBIs (47). Nolan Schanuel leads the team in batting average at .278, while Zach Neto has contributed 10 home runs and 13 doubles.

Los Angeles will rely on José Soriano (4-5, 3.86 ERA) to deliver a strong outing. Soriano struck out a career-high 12 batters in his last start against Oakland, showing his ability to overpower hitters.
